During the conversation, Japarov was briefed on the report regarding the implementation of previous instructions and discussed future plans for the agency's work. Tashibekov outlined the key areas of activity, including the regulation of the religious sphere and the strengthening of interethnic relations.
The President emphasized the importance of a careful approach to issues of religion and ethnicity, reminding of the transformation of the commission into a National Agency last year, which expanded its powers and enhanced the level of institutional work.
Tashibekov also reported on preparations for the 30th anniversary of the agency and requested to consider the possibility of awarding outstanding religious leaders. The President supported this initiative and proposed to posthumously confer the title of "Hero of the Kyrgyz Republic" to Chubak Aji Jalilov.

In conclusion of the meeting, Sadyr Japarov instructed to ensure transparent and systematic work of the agency, paying special attention to issues of interfaith and interethnic harmony.
Chubak Aji Jalilov (1975–2021) was a prominent religious figure in Kyrgyzstan, a theologian, and a former mufti. He held key positions in the Spiritual Administration of Muslims of Kyrgyzstan and led the muftiate from 2010 to 2012. Jalilov became known for his lectures, sermons, and active educational activities concerning moral and religious issues. He was highly respected among believers and passed away in 2021 during the COVID-19 pandemic.
